Over 7 incredible days, you’ll experience a hike through the Australian desert!

You’re joining Black Dog Institute on a 7 day hike on the Larapinta Trail. You’ll join a team of like-minded people for a unique experience and raise funds for mental health research. You will get the opportunity to gain a deeper understanding of our First Nations culture, the Traditional Owners of the land (Arrente people) and to top it all off, you'll climb to the peak of Mt Sonder to watch the sunrise (1,380m). Best of all, you’ll raise vital funds to help Black Dog Institute support Australians living with mental illness through research, training, education, and awareness.

How your fundraising helps

 

1 in 5 Australians experience mental illness every year. And more than 50% of those won’t seek any help.

The Black Dog Institute works in partnership with communities, professionals and governments to bring evidence-informed change to mental health where it is needed most. Our team are working hard to build mental health awareness and reduce stigma in schools, workplaces and communities across Australia.
